iOS编程和人工智能技术的结合,为开发者提供了前所未有的机会,可以创造出令人惊叹的应用程序。这种技术的融合不仅能够提升用户体验,还能够推动整个行业的发展。
首先,让我们来看一下iOS编程与人工智能技术如何相互影响。在iOS编程中,开发者可以使用人工智能技术来增强应用程序的功能,使其更加智能和高效。例如,通过使用机器学习算法,开发者可以实现语音识别、图像识别等功能,从而提供更加个性化的体验。此外,AI还可以用于优化应用性能,例如通过预测用户行为,以减少不必要的计算和资源消耗。
然而,将人工智能技术融入iOS编程并非易事。开发者需要具备一定的编程技能,并且熟悉相关的开发工具和框架。此外,为了实现高效的人工智能功能,开发者还需要具备一定的数学和统计学知识,以便理解和处理复杂的数据。
除了编程和机器学习外,还有其他一些技术可以与人工智能结合,以创造更强大的应用。例如,自然语言处理(NLP)可以帮助开发人员实现更自然的用户界面和交互方式。此外,计算机视觉技术可以用于创建具有高级图像处理功能的应用。
在探索这些前沿技术时,开发者需要注意一些关键因素。首先,开发者需要确保他们的应用遵循相关的隐私和安全标准,以避免潜在的风险。其次,开发者需要不断学习和更新自己的知识,以便跟上技术的发展步伐。最后,开发者需要关注用户的需求和反馈,以确保他们提供的服务能够满足用户的期望。
总之,iOS编程与人工智能技术的结合为开发者提供了一个充满机遇的领域。通过利用这些技术,开发者可以开发出更加智能、高效和有趣的应用程序,为用户提供更好的体验。然而,要实现这一目标,开发者需要具备一定的技能和知识,并且始终关注用户的需求和反馈。随着技术的不断发展,我们可以期待看到更多创新的应用出现在市场上。